Decadent German Chocolate Coconut Pecan Roll Cake
There’s something special about a dessert that brings together layers of flavor and texture in one beautiful swirl. This Decadent German Chocolate Coconut Pecan Roll Cake is exactly that—an indulgent treat where classic German chocolate cake meets the charm of a rolled sponge, filled and topped with rich, nutty coconut-pecan frosting.
Each slice reveals the signature swirl, with moist chocolate cake enveloping the luscious coconut and pecan mixture that defines the iconic flavor. It’s the perfect centerpiece for celebrations or a luxurious weekend bake. Whether you’re serving it to guests or just treating yourself, this roll cake is bound to impress.
Why You’ll Love This Decadent German Chocolate Coconut Pecan Roll Cake
This cake combines everything you love about German chocolate cake—deep cocoa flavor, a sweet caramel-like coconut-pecan filling, and a soft, spongey texture—but wraps it into an elegant roll that’s easier to slice and serve. The homemade frosting alone is worth the effort, with toasted pecans and sweet shredded coconut creating a texture-packed contrast to the tender cake.
What Kind of Chocolate Should I Use for the Cake?
To really capture the richness of traditional German chocolate cake, it’s best to use high-quality unsweetened cocoa powder for the sponge. While the original cake uses baking chocolate, a roll cake requires flexibility, and a deep cocoa powder delivers just that. Choose Dutch-processed for a smoother flavor or natural cocoa if you want a bit more tang.
Ingredients for the Decadent German Chocolate Coconut Pecan Roll Cake
Creating this roll cake means bringing together two standout elements: the soft chocolate sponge and the coconut-pecan frosting. Every ingredient plays a role in achieving that perfect texture and flavor.
For the Chocolate Cake:
- Eggs
- Granulated sugar
- Vanilla extract
- All-purpose flour
- Unsweetened cocoa powder
- Baking powder
- Salt
- Powdered sugar (for dusting the towel)
For the Coconut Pecan Frosting:
- Evaporated milk
- Egg yolks
- Brown sugar
- Butter
- Vanilla extract
- Shredded sweetened coconut
- Chopped pecans
These ingredients work together to create a soft cake that rolls easily and a thick, sticky filling that doesn’t ooze out when sliced.

How To Make the Decadent German Chocolate Coconut Pecan Roll Cake
Step 1: Whip the Cake Batter
Start by beating eggs until thick and lemon-colored, then gradually mix in sugar and vanilla. Sift together the dry ingredients and gently fold them into the wet mix to keep the batter airy.
Step 2: Bake and Roll
Pour the batter into a parchment-lined jelly roll pan and spread evenly. Bake until springy. Once out of the oven, immediately invert onto a powdered sugar-dusted towel and gently roll while warm. Let it cool completely in its rolled form.
Step 3: Make the Frosting
In a saucepan, whisk evaporated milk, egg yolks, and brown sugar. Stir constantly over medium heat until thickened. Remove from heat and stir in butter, vanilla, coconut, and pecans. Cool the frosting to room temperature.
Step 4: Assemble the Roll Cake
Unroll the cooled cake, spread a generous layer of the coconut pecan frosting inside, then roll it back up carefully. Spread the remaining frosting over the top of the roll.
Step 5: Chill and Serve
Chill the assembled cake for at least 30 minutes to allow everything to set. Slice and enjoy every creamy, chocolatey bite.
How to Serve and Store This Roll Cake
This roll cake serves 8 to 10 people and is best enjoyed chilled or at room temperature. It slices cleanly when cooled, making it a great make-ahead dessert. Store leftovers in an airtight container in the refrigerator for up to 5 days. The frosting will stay moist and flavorful, and the cake won’t dry out thanks to the richness of the filling.
What to Serve With Decadent German Chocolate Coconut Pecan Roll Cake?
Fresh Berries
The tartness of raspberries or strawberries balances the sweetness of the cake.
Vanilla Bean Ice Cream
A scoop of ice cream adds a cool contrast to the rich filling.
Coffee or Espresso
Bitterness from dark coffee pairs beautifully with the cake’s sweetness.
Whipped Cream
Light, airy whipped cream softens each bite without overwhelming it.
Salted Caramel Drizzle
Drizzle over slices for an even more indulgent dessert experience.
Toasted Coconut Garnish
Sprinkle on top for extra crunch and a pretty finish.
Milk or Almond Milk
A cold glass makes it feel just like a cozy afternoon treat.
Want More Cake Ideas with a Twist?
If this Decadent German Chocolate Coconut Pecan Roll Cake hit the sweet spot, you’ll love these creative twists:
- Butter Pecan Cheesecake for creamy decadence with a nutty crunch.
- Delightful Strawberry Crunch Poke Cake when you’re craving berry bliss.
- Mama Seward’s Iconic Strawberry Cake for a nostalgic classic with bright flavor.
- White Chocolate Orange Creamsicle Truffles if you like citrusy treats.
- Heavenly No-Bake Banana Split Cheesecake to skip the oven and dive into creamy layers.
Save This Recipe For Later
📌 Save this recipe to your Pinterest dessert board so you can come back to it any time.
And let me know in the comments how yours turned out. Did you add a chocolate drizzle or sprinkle in extra pecans? Did you make it a day ahead?
I love hearing how others make these recipes their own. Questions are welcome too—let’s help each other bake smarter.
Explore beautifully curated health-boosting drinks on Zoe Recipes on Pinterest and discover your new go-to for feeling great!
Conclusion
A Decadent German Chocolate Coconut Pecan Roll Cake is more than just dessert. It’s a celebration of flavor and texture, of tradition and creativity. Whether you’re sharing it with family or keeping it all to yourself (we won’t judge), it’s a guaranteed hit every time.

Decadent German Chocolate Coconut Pecan Roll Cake
- Total Time: 40 minutes
- Yield: 8 to 10 servings
- Diet: Vegetarian
Description
This Decadent German Chocolate Coconut Pecan Roll Cake is a rich and indulgent dessert featuring a soft cocoa sponge cake rolled with luscious coconut pecan frosting. Perfect for celebrations or any special treat, this chocolate roll cake is moist, sweet, and packed with nutty, caramel-like flavor. A must-try for German chocolate cake lovers and holiday dessert fans alike.
Ingredients
4 eggs
1 cup granulated sugar
1 teaspoon vanilla extract
3/4 cup all-purpose flour
1/4 cup unsweetened cocoa powder
1 teaspoon baking powder
1/4 teaspoon salt
1/4 cup powdered sugar (for towel)
1 cup evaporated milk
3 egg yolks
1 cup brown sugar
1/2 cup butter
1 teaspoon vanilla extract
1 1/2 cups shredded sweetened coconut
1 cup chopped pecans
Instructions
1. Beat eggs in a large bowl until thick and lemon-colored. Gradually add granulated sugar and vanilla extract.
2. In a separate bowl, sift together flour, cocoa powder, baking powder, and salt. Gently fold into egg mixture.
3. Pour batter into a parchment-lined jelly roll pan. Bake at 350°F (175°C) for 12–15 minutes or until cake springs back.
4. While hot, invert onto a towel dusted with powdered sugar. Remove parchment, then roll the cake gently in the towel and let cool completely.
5. In a saucepan, whisk together evaporated milk, egg yolks, and brown sugar. Cook over medium heat, stirring constantly until thickened.
6. Remove from heat and stir in butter, vanilla, coconut, and pecans. Let frosting cool.
7. Unroll the cooled cake. Spread frosting evenly, then re-roll the cake gently. Spread remaining frosting over the top.
8. Chill for 30 minutes before serving. Slice and enjoy.
Notes
This roll cake is easier to slice when chilled.
Use Dutch-processed cocoa for a smooth flavor or natural for more depth.
Make the frosting ahead to let the flavors meld perfectly.
- Prep Time: 25 minutes
- Cook Time: 15 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 slice
- Calories: 440
- Sugar: 38g
- Sodium: 160mg
- Fat: 24g
- Saturated Fat: 13g
- Unsaturated Fat: 9g
- Trans Fat: 0g
- Carbohydrates: 51g
- Fiber: 2g
- Protein: 6g
- Cholesterol: 115mg


